FinalizeRunService (#1250)
* WIP notes on each location where we’ll use finalize * Initial FinalizeTaskRunService * ExpireEnqueuedRunService uses FinalizeTaskRunService * FailedTaskRunService uses FinalizeTaskRunService * Allow passing in an include when finalizing the run * CrashTaskRunService using FinalizeTaskRunService * Remove comments * Status is optional * CancelAttemptService using FinalizeTaskRunService * Import tidy * CancelTaskRunService using FinalizeTaskRunService * Import tidying * CompleteAttemptService system failure switched to FinalizeTaskRunService * Added more logging to Finalizing * CompleteAttemptStatus COMPLETED_SUCCESSFULLY * CompletedAttempt “SYSTEM_FAILURE” * CompletedService final pair * Use satisfies so we can derive types from the groups * Only allow final states to be used with this service * BaseService tx support, minor improvements
